🌊 Salisbury Beach
“Three miles of sandy beach with occasional views of whales swimming by. The beach is adjacent to Newburyport.” — Ken Y.

This state reservation has parking for $10 + season passes that will get you into any state park are available for $60 .

🌊 Nahant Beach
“Get there early.” — Andrew Z.

The beach is open year-round and daily parking fees start at $10 for Massachusetts residents.

🌊 Nantasket Beach
“Kids love (going) across the street.” — Kev. K.

This recreational area features an accessible playground, athletic fields, and pavilion.
